Python PyMySQL查询操作教程视频
154 浏览量
更新于2024-10-02
1
收藏 38.49MB RAR 举报
资源摘要信息: "Python自学教程-10-pymysql的查询语句操作.ev4"
本资源是一份专门针对Python编程语言中使用pymysql库进行数据库操作的自学教程。教程重点讲解了如何利用pymysql库执行数据库的查询语句操作,适合已经具备基础Python知识并希望学习如何与数据库交互的自学者。pymysql是一个流行的数据库驱动,允许Python代码通过MySQL数据库进行连接、执行SQL语句并获取结果,因此本教程也涵盖了MySQL数据库的相关操作。
### 知识点概述:
#### 1. Python基础回顾
- **变量与数据类型:** 在开始数据库操作之前,需要对Python的基本概念如变量的声明、基本数据类型(整型、浮点型、字符串等)有充分理解。
- **控制结构:** Python的控制结构,包括if语句、循环(for、while)等,是编写逻辑处理代码的重要组成部分。
- **函数定义与使用:** 函数是组织代码、重用代码的重要方式。学习如何定义自己的函数以及调用Python内置函数。
#### 2. MySQL数据库简介
- **数据库基础知识:** 了解什么是数据库,数据库的常见类型,以及数据库管理系统(DBMS)的概念。
- **MySQL安装与配置:** 学习如何安装MySQL数据库,以及如何进行基本的配置,例如创建数据库、用户、权限设置等。
- **SQL语句基础:** SQL(Structured Query Language)是操作数据库的标准语言。需要了解数据定义语言(DDL)、数据操作语言(DML)的基本语法。
#### 3. pymysql库的安装和配置
- **安装pymysql:** 介绍如何使用pip命令安装pymysql库。
- **连接MySQL数据库:** 详细解释如何使用pymysql库建立到MySQL数据库的连接。
- **执行SQL语句:** 讲解如何使用pymysql执行SQL查询语句并获取结果。
#### 4. pymysql查询操作详解
- **基础查询:** 学习如何使用SELECT语句执行基本查询。
- **条件查询:** 掌握WHERE子句的使用,以及如何应用各种条件表达式进行筛选。
- **排序与分组:** 了解如何使用ORDER BY和GROUP BY对查询结果进行排序和分组。
- **聚合函数:** 讲解COUNT、SUM、AVG、MAX、MIN等聚合函数的使用方法。
- **多表查询:** 学习如何进行多表连接查询,包括内连接、外连接等。
- **子查询:** 掌握在SELECT语句中使用子查询的技巧,以实现更复杂的查询逻辑。
#### 5. 错误处理和优化
- **异常处理:** 了解在数据库操作中可能遇到的常见错误,并掌握如何使用try-except语句进行异常捕获和处理。
- **性能优化:** 学习一些基本的数据库查询优化技巧,如索引的使用、避免全表扫描等。
#### 6. 课程资源使用说明
- **视频教程:** "python自学教程-10-pymysql的查询语句操作.ev4.mp4" 文件,是一个视频教程,自学者可以通过观看视频来学习相关知识点和操作实践。
该资源对于希望扩展Python应用范围,尤其是在Web开发、数据分析等领域中涉及数据库交互的开发者具有很高的实用价值。通过本教程,自学者不仅可以掌握pymysql的基本使用,还能够对MySQL数据库的查询操作有一个全面的了解和实践机会。
2021-07-09 上传
2022-04-12 上传
2024-05-28 上传
2024-05-28 上传
2019-10-10 上传
2023-07-15 上传
不觉明了
- 粉丝: 3814
- 资源: 5759
最新资源
- Aspose资源包:转PDF无水印学习工具
- Go语言控制台输入输出操作教程
- 红外遥控报警器原理及应用详解下载
- 控制卷筒纸侧面位置的先进装置技术解析
- 易语言加解密例程源码详解与实践
- SpringMVC客户管理系统:Hibernate与Bootstrap集成实践
- 深入理解JavaScript Set与WeakSet的使用
- 深入解析接收存储及发送装置的广播技术方法
- zyString模块1.0源码公开-易语言编程利器
- Android记分板UI设计:SimpleScoreboard的简洁与高效
- 量子网格列设置存储组件:开源解决方案
- 全面技术源码合集:CcVita Php Check v1.1
- 中军创易语言抢购软件:付款功能解析
- Python手动实现图像滤波教程
- MATLAB源代码实现基于DFT的量子传输分析
- 开源程序Hukoch.exe:简化食谱管理与导入功能